The Duties of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with Courtland VA nursing home patientThe duties of a medical assistant can be varied as well as challenging. Basically their function is ensure that the Courtland VA hospitals, clinics and other medical care institutions where they work run efficiently. Depending on the type or size of facility, they may be more of an administrative assistant, a clinical assistant, or in smaller practices both. They are tasked with providing direct support to the physicians, nurses and other medical professionals but can also be found working at the front desk or in an office. Some of the many duties of a medical assistant include:

  • Completing insurance forms and filing claims
  • Scheduling and confirming appointments
  • Weighing and taking patients vital signs
  • Taking bl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ing instruments and rooms for doctors
  • Supplying general support during examinations and procedures

Even though medical assistants can carry out almost any duty they are qualified to under Virginia law, some prefer to specialize in a specific area and obtain certification. Two of the choices available are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) offered by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Training Courses

Unlike most other medical practitioners, medical assistants are not mandated to become licensed, certified, or to have a college degree. However, many Courtland VA health care employers would rather h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that have earned certification. There are essentially two options available for a formal education. The first and fastest route to becoming a medical assistant is to acquire a certificate or diploma. These programs typically take about a year to complete, a few as little as six to nine months. They are created to teach the fundamentals of medical assisting and prepare graduates for entry level positions. The second option is to attain an Associate Degree, which are usually 2 year programs available at community and junior colleges in addition to technical and vocational schools. They are more comprehensive in design than the certificate or diploma programs, and include general education courses in addition to the medical assistant courses. They often have a clinical component involving an internship with a local medical practice. Associate Degrees are routinely a pre-requisite for and credits can be transferred to a four year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a similar field.

Certification Programs for Medical Assistants

As previously mentioned, certification is not a legal mandate, but is an excellent choice for individuals who want to advance their careers. It will not only help in attaining a position after graduation, but it may also help with preliminary salary negotiations. A number of possible Courtland VA medical employers simply will not hire a medical assistant that has not received certification or accredited formal training. The most popular and perhaps the most highly regarded cert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) offered by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). To qualify to sit for the CMA examination, an applicant must have graduated or will graduate within thirty days from an accredited medical assistant program. Other certifications are available also, including the CCMA and the CMAA that we discussed earlier which are provided by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ant School Accredited? There are many good reasons to ensure that the program you choose is accredited. First, accreditation helps ensure that the education you receive will be both comprehens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you intend to become certified, you need to enroll in an accredited program. Two of the acknowledged organizations for accreditation are the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ES) and the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). If your school is not accredited by either of these agencies,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Additionally, if you anticipate obtaining a student loan or financial assistance, they are normally not available for non-accredited programs. And last, as previously mentioned, a number of potential Courtland VA employers will not employ a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ited college.

Courtland, Virginia

Originally named Jerusalem by English colonists, the town was given its present name in 1888. It served as Southampton County's only town through the 18th century, and has been the county seat since then. This town was formed in 1791 on the north shore of the Nottoway River, on a parcel of ten acres (40,000 m²) beside the courthouse.

In 1831, the town became well known as the site of the trials and subsequent executions of Nat Turner and some of his cohort who had planned a major slave rebellion. According to a letter written by Solon Borland to the governor of North Carolina, the village was a small hamlet of approximately 175 people, with only three stores, one saddler, one carriage maker, two hotels, two attorneys and two physicians.

The town was the boyhood home of Confederate Major General William Mahone, whose father Fielding Mahone ran a local tavern. General George H. Thomas, "Rock of Chickamauga", and a native of Southampton County, likely visited his uncle James Rochelle here. Rochelle was clerk of court for Southampton County, and lived three houses from Mahone's Tavern.
